Nick Helleur returns to Cypography with his return to Thorpe Lea, a venue that has undergone huge changes in recent years and is most certainly back on the map in terms of day ticket fishing. Battling against the clock, Nick has just 24 hours to get a result and applying his famous stick method, does just that. You can’t fail to be entertained by this man and with a knack for getting a result when it matters most, you’ll learn plenty about how he uses small amounts of bait to put carp on the bank.
